BetMGM Expands Reach in Kentucky with Revolutionary Racing Partnership

BetMGM has entered into a strategic market access agreement with Revolutionary Racing Kentucky (RRKY) to launch its online and retail sports betting platform in Kentucky. The partnership aims to capitalize on the upcoming legalization of sports betting in the state, offering both online and in-person wagering options.

Expansion Plans in Kentucky:
BetMGM, a prominent player in the sports betting industry, is set to open a 5,200 square-foot retail BetMGM Sportsbook at Sandy’s Racing & Gaming in Kentucky. The launch is scheduled for the autumn, aligning with the Kentucky Horse Racing Commission’s approval for sports betting to commence on September 7, coinciding with the start of the NFL season.

In addition to retail operations, BetMGM plans to provide online sports betting services as soon as the regulated market opens, subject to licensure and regulatory approval. This move is a significant step in the company’s strategy to establish a strong presence in states with legalized sports betting.

Revolutionary Racing’s Perspective:
Revolutionary Racing Kentucky (RRKY), the local partner in this venture, expressed enthusiasm about the collaboration. CEO Prentice Salter emphasized the company’s commitment to delivering a world-class facility in Ashland and identified BetMGM as the ideal partner for online sports wagering in Kentucky.

Construction Milestones:
The collaboration also paves the way for the construction of Kentucky’s first quarter horse racetrack and equestrian center, covering 182 acres adjacent to Sandy’s. This development is scheduled for completion in time for races in 2025, contributing to the overall growth of the region’s horse racing and gaming industry.

BetMGM’s Strategic Moves:
Apart from the Kentucky expansion, BetMGM is making strategic moves in Ohio by relocating its retail sportsbook from Great American Ballpark in Cincinnati to a venue at The Banks, Cincinnati’s new riverfront entertainment district. This relocation is part of BetMGM’s partnership with the Cincinnati Reds, indicating the company’s commitment to enhancing its physical presence in key markets.
